2701 General Vandenburg St, Lake Charles, La 70615 is where Margaret lives. Herbert L John, Joneeka Nicole John, Sheldon Lee John and 3 other people are people possibly related to Margaret. Margaret owns the phone number (337) 478-2178. She has stayed in Lake Charles before moving to Lake Charles. The age of Margaret is 66. Her birth year was listed as 1958.